KEVIN DUCKWORTH DIES AT AGE 44


Cause Of Death Released For Kevin Duckworth

Medical examiners released the cause of death for former Portland Trail Blazer Kevin Duckworth on Wednesday.

The Oregon State Medical Examiner's Office said that Duckworth's autopsy was completed Wednesday morning and showed that the former All-Star had died of heart failure.

The medical examiner said Duckworth's high blood pressure combined with a disease of the heart called cardiomyopathy that caused his heart to enlarge.

Duckworth was found in a hotel room in Lincoln City not breathing on Monday and the 44-year-old was pronounced dead.

He had been on the Oregon coast to help host a free basketball clinic for children, and had been scheduled to take part in the clinic Tuesday.

The Blazers organization said that Duckworth's death is a "devastating loss."

The Trail Blazers, along with the Duckworth family, will be holding a memorial service for Kevin Duckworth at the Memorial Coliseum, adjacent to the Rose Garden Arena, at 300 N. Winning Way in Portland.

All fans are invited to join Kevin's family, friends, current and former Trail Blazers personnel, as well as several of Duck's former teammates to pay their respects on Saturday, Aug. 30 at 11 a.m.
